What is hex #3F442E Color?

Kombu Green (Hex code: 3F442E) Thumbnail

The color name of hex code #3F442E is Kombu Green. The RGB values are (63, 68, 46) which means it is composed of 36% red, 38% green and 26% blue. The CMYK color codes, used in printers, are C:8 M:0 Y:32 K:73. In the HSV/HSB scale, #3F442E has a hue of 74°, 32% saturation and a brightness value of 27%.

The complement of #3F442E is #332E44 which is called Onyx. Complementary colors are those found at the opposite ends of the color wheel. Thus, as per the RGB system, the best contrast to #3F442E color is offered by #332E44. The complementary color palette is easiest to use and work with. As per the RGB color wheel, the split-complementary colors of #3F442E are #2E3444 (Outer Space (Crayola)) and #3E2E44 (Onyx). A split-complementary color palette consists of the main color along with those on either side (30°) of the complementary color. Based on our research, usage of split-complementary palettes is on the rise online, especially in graphics and web sites designs. It may be because it is not as contrasting as the complementary color palette and, hence, results in a combination which is pleasant to the eyes.
